NCT Number: NCT05246618
A first-in-human single center, randomized, double-blind, placebo-controlled trial, with primary objective to evaluate safety and tolerability of ex-vivo kidney allograft treatment with TUM012 to reduce ischemia-reperfusion injury in de novo kidney transplant recipients.

Graft ischemia and reperfusion related injury is still the leading cause of graft failure in Deceased Donor kidney transplantation. The aim of the trial is to evaluate the safety of ex-vivo treatment of kidney allografts from deceased-donors with TUM012 to diminish ischemia reperfusion related inflammation, and improve overall transplantat outcome.
